Ganga Expressway: The Ganga Expressway connecting Meerut to Prayagraj has now reached almost ready stage. A total of 1498 large structures were built on this huge 594 kilometer long expressway, out of which 1497 are completely ready. Only about six percent work is left in the Unnao-Haldwani section, while most of the route including Meerut-Badayun is almost ready for plying of vehicles.

In the first sector, 322 big structures have been built in the 129 km long stretch from Meerut to Badaun, and all the work has been completed. According to UPEDA officials, the trial run of this section will be done in the first week of December. After this, after completing the final testing, the expressway is expected to be inaugurated in the second week of January 2026.

What is the specialty of this expressway?

One specialty of this expressway is that five such places have been developed in it, where fighter planes can be landed in case of emergency. A 3.5 km long airstrip has also been prepared in Jalalabad area of ​​Shahjahanpur and there are plans to develop three more airstrips in future.

Industrial development of these cities will get new momentum

Ganga Expressway will not only make the traffic faster and easier, but will also give a new impetus to the industrial development of districts like Meerut, Hapur, Bulandshahr, Amroha, Sambhal, Badaun, Shahjahanpur, Hardoi, Unnao, Rae Bareli, Pratapgarh and Prayagraj. Industrial corridors are being prepared on both sides of the expressway, which will increase investment and employment opportunities in these areas.

how much land was acquired

About 7453 hectares of land has been acquired for this project being built at a cost of Rs 36,230 crore. Later this expressway will be expanded till Haridwar. The maximum speed of vehicles on this six-lane route will be 120 km per hour, due to which the journey from Meerut to Prayagraj can be completed in just six hours.

The construction of the railway track portion of Simbhaoli has also been completely completed, due to which the way for the trial run has been cleared. Officials say that first the trial will be conducted at the departmental level in the presence of experts and after that the date of final trial and inauguration will be announced. According to ADM Sandeep Kumar, the department will send the report to the government for inauguration in December itself.
